SPRAVATO is the brand name for esketamine, a prescription nasal spray used to treat certain adults with depression. It is FDA-approved for treatment-resistant depression in adults, either alone or with an oral antidepressant. It is also approved, with an oral antidepressant, for adults with major depressive disorder who have acute suicidal thoughts or behavior.
SPRAVATO is different from traditional antidepressants because it works on the brain’s glutamate system rather than only targeting serotonin, norepinephrine, or dopamine. This different pathway may make it an option for people who have not responded well to other medications.
Because SPRAVATO can cause side effects such as sedation, dissociation, and increased blood pressure, it is given in a certified medical setting. You are monitored after each dose before going home.
SPRAVATO can benefit adults who have been diagnosed with treatment-resistant depression in Pittsburgh. This often means you have tried at least 2 antidepressants at an adequate dose and duration, but your symptoms have not adequately improved.
You may be a candidate if you still struggle with sadness, loss of interest, low motivation, fatigue, sleep changes, appetite changes, poor concentration, or feelings of hopelessness despite following a treatment plan.
SPRAVATO may also be considered when depression continues to interfere with work, relationships, parenting, school, or daily responsibilities. It may also be helpful for adults who need a treatment option beyond medication management alone.
SPRAVATO is not right for every person with depression. We will review your medical history, current medications, mental health symptoms, blood pressure, substance use history, and treatment goals before deciding whether it is appropriate.
Some people may be better suited for medication management, TMS, therapy referrals, or another outpatient treatment plan. The goal is not to push one treatment, but to match you with care that makes clinical sense for your needs.
SPRAVATO must be taken under medical supervision in the office. After taking the nasal spray, you stay at our office for monitoring. Most appointments take about 2 hours because we monitor you for side effects and make sure you are ready to leave safely.
You will need someone to drive you home after each treatment. You should not drive or operate machinery until the next day after a restful sleep.
